About This Item
London & Paris: Fisher Son & Co , 1840. Complete in 2 volumes. Books measure 21.5x14.5.cm. xvi, 304,[4],pp, [6],302,[4]pp, engraved titles, vignette illustrations throughout. Bound in full red ornate gilt morocco, raised bands, full gilt edges. Calf lightly rubbed, minor scuff wear. Both bindings in very good clean firm condition. Internally, foxing to engraved title, and 4 plates of signatures, two pages working loose. Pages in good clean condition. A very nice set. . Full Calf. Very Good. 8vo.
